CLINICS AND OTHER SERVICES PROVIDED

Antenatal Services

Antenatal care is provided by the doctors during normal surgery hours.

Contraception Services

Comprehensive advice is available from the doctors during normal surgery consultations. The "morning after" pill can be prescribed when appropriate. You need to seek advice within 72 hours.

Child Health Surveillance

The eight week and pre-school checks are carried out by doctors. Other checks are carried out by the health visitor. Appointments for these should be made at the surgery.

Minor Surgery

If a minor surgery procedure is deemed suitable, arrangements for this will be made at the surgery. An appointment can be arranged following assessment by a doctor.

Cervical Smears

The practice nurse takes most smears. Either make an appointment or book in at reception for the treatment room. Please tell the receptionist the reason for your appointment so that she can allocate the appropriate time.

Influenza Vaccination

A comprehensive programme is organised each year and appointments are sent to all those in at-risk groups.

Foreign Travel And Advice

This is no longer provided here. However, travel clinics do operate at the Kerrsland Surgery on Upper Newtownards Road (Tel: 9065 7138) or the Queens University Clinic (Tel: 9097 5551).

These clinics can provide you with a list of vaccinations available on the NHS. If you bring this to us, a doctor can issue a prescription to suit your itinerary. Our treatment room nurse can then administer your vaccination(s).

Specialist Disease Management Clinics

Patients who have a chronic ongoing condition eg diabetes, asthma or angina may be asked to attend specially run clinics where we concentrate on that condition.

Asthma Clinic

Wednesday 9.00am - 5.00pm
This is run by practice nurse Patricia in conjunction with the doctors, by appointment only.

Warfarin Monitoring

This is available whenever the treatment room is open. Click here to see the schedule.

Diabetic Clinic

Tuesday 9.00am - 12.30pm
Friday 1.30 - 5.00pm

This is run by practice nurse Judy in conjunction with the doctors, by appointment only.


Health Assessments

If you would like a general health assessment for blood pressure, weight management, help to stop smoking etc, you can make an appointment with Patricia or Judy, the practice nurses. They will give you help, support and information on ways to improve your health.
